Transaction 65c858577f355bbf60935d75cc18197734e5d8fb609e983c9111cb54df2beb99
1 Input
1 Output
-
65c858577f355bbf60935d75cc18197734e5d8fb609e983c9111cb54df2beb99:0
- value
- 9696287
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 681e3551d0b250fa116dea755423afb82ac73a1f OP_EQUAL
- address
- 3BBYPQHCa7urFDQXBp6uDAY51fZ7YoytrS